On Weil homomorphism in locally free sheaves over structured spaces

  • Ewa Falkiewicz EMAIL logo and Wiesław Sasin
From the journal Demonstratio Mathematica

Abstract

Inspired by the work of Heller and Sasin [1], we construct in this paper Weil homomorphism in a locally free sheaf W of ϕ-fields [2] over a structured space. We introduce the notion of G-consistent, linear connection on this sheaf, what allows us to clearly define Chern, Pontrjagin and Euler characteristic classes. We also show proper equalities between those classes.
